Abstract
Methods for enabling monitoring a network with a monitoring tool are disclosed. The method includes receiving data packets and adding metadata to the data packets, thereby forming metadata-enhanced data packets. The method also includes forwarding the metadata-enhanced data packets along a path toward the monitoring tool, wherein the metadata pertains to data employed by the monitoring tool to perform network monitoring tasks. Arrangements for performing the same are also disclosed.
